
For homeowners in Nevada, particularly within the Henderson metropolitan area, the installation and maintenance of modern garage doors are significantly influenced by the state's arid desert climate. This environment presents challenges related to extreme temperature fluctuations, dust, and the potential for intense solar radiation, all of which impact material selection and operational efficiency.
Nevada's arid climate, characterized by intense heat and significant diurnal temperature swings, places considerable stress on garage door materials and mechanisms. High temperatures can lead to expansion of components, while rapid cooling can cause contraction, potentially affecting seals and track alignment. Dust and sand, prevalent in the Henderson area, can infiltrate tracks and moving parts, leading to increased friction and wear if not properly managed. When selecting modern garage doors, consider providers who specify UV-resistant finishes and materials that can withstand extreme heat without warping or degrading. Inquire about the quality of the torsion spring system's lubrication and the design of the weatherstripping, ensuring it effectively seals against dust ingress while accommodating thermal expansion. The arid conditions generally reduce concerns about corrosion, but material durability against heat and abrasion is paramount.

For Nevada's arid and hot climate, modern garage doors made from insulated steel or aluminum with UV-resistant finishes are recommended. These materials offer durability against extreme temperatures and solar radiation. High-quality seals are crucial to prevent dust and sand infiltration in areas like Henderson.
The extreme temperature fluctuations in Nevada can cause garage door springs to expand and contract significantly, potentially leading to increased wear on the torsion spring system. Dust and sand can also accumulate in the spring mechanism, requiring specialized cleaning and lubrication. Ensuring the correct spring balance is maintained is vital.
